    WellSpace Health is opening a clinic just for COVID-19 testing.


    SNAHC:


    SNAHC is currently screening patients for COVID-19 outside the clinic. They are conducting screening questions and taking temperatures. Patients with responses relating to a COVID-19 diagnosis or an elevated temperature will be escorted to the triage tent, where a provider will evaluate them and obtain a sample for testing if needed.


    • All staff are being screened before entering the building each morning.
    • Patients cannot enter any clinic spaces without being screened.
    • All non-essential appointments have been switched to telemedicine visits or rescheduled.

Scammers may use COVID-19 as an opportunity to steal your identity and commit Medicare or Medi-Cal fraud. In some cases, they might tell you they'll send you a Coronavirus test, masks, or other items in exchange for your Medicare number or personal information. Be wary of unsolicited requests for your Member ID number or other personal information.


    It's important to always guard your healthcare card like a credit card and check your Medicare claims summary forms for errors. Only give your Member ID number to participating pharmacists, primary and specialty care doctors or people you trust to work with Medicare on your behalf. Remember, we will never call you to ask for or check your Member ID number.
